Papers in cases relating to the laws, customs, and privileges of the City, or in which the Corporation was a party:-
ZCL/1 - 81. Concerning the method of election of the governing body; mainly proceedings on informations in the nature of Quo Warrantos.
ZCL/82 - 106. Concerning St. John's Hospital.
ZCL/107 - 148. General series.
The items numbered 121 are an assortment of papers and volumes relating to the charities of Owen Jones, Valentine Broughton and John Vernon and seem to have been made up into bundles in the early nineteenth century

Custodial history (Describes where and how the record has been held from creation to transfer to The National Archives)
-
Most of these legal papers were found in bundles dating from the second half of the nineteenth century. The bundles have been arranged in the three series above. This arrangement entailed the division of a few bundles, and at the same time it was necessary to remove from the bundles a number of items which did not relate to Corporation lawsuits.
A few items relating to cases here were found among the miscellaneous debris in the side-strongroom, and have been added in the appropriate places.
